Transportation Papers Sought

Papers are sought now for the 2010 Transportation Research Board (TRB) annual meeting, Jan. 10 to 14 in Washington, D.C.

Theme is "Investing in Our Transportation Future-Bold Ideas to Meet Big Challenges" and will recognizes that a robust and efficient transportation system is necessary in order for the nation to successfully meet the economic, environmental, and security challenges that lie ahead.

Spotlight sessions and workshops are expected to explore key issues and challenges such as revamping transportation finance for the 21st century; attaining zero fatalities in transportation; achieving climate change and energy security targets by 2050; enhancing and preserving the nation's transportation infrastructure; and eliminating congestion as we know it.

In addition to the general calls for papers produced by many of TRB's standing committees, authors are invited to submit papers related to the upcoming meeting's spotlight theme.

Deadline is August 1, 2009.

TRB mission's is to provide "leadership in transportation innovation and progress through research and information exchange." TRB is one of six major divisions of the National Research Council, a private, nonprofit institution that is the principal operating agency of the National Academies in providing services to the government, the public, and the scientific and engineering communities.
